What is Private Psychiatry?
Private psychiatry describes mental health services that are provided beyond the National Health Service (NHS). Private psychiatrists use assessment, diagnosis, and treatment for numerous mental health disorders, enabling a more individualized and often expedited pathway to mental health care.

private psychiatry clinic psychiatrists use a range of services customized to satisfy the needs of their clients. Below is a list of typical services offered:

Initial Consultations
Comprehensive assessment and evaluation of mental health status.
Diagnosis of Mental Health Disorders
Identifying conditions such as anxiety, stress and anxiety disorders, b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, and more.
Treatment and Counseling
Supplying therapies such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), psychotherapy, and other techniques.
Medication Management
Prescribing and monitoring psychiatric medications customized to specific requirements.
Crisis Intervention
Offering instant assistance and intervention in psychiatric emergency situations.
Support for Families

When going with private psychiatric services, possible clients should think about the following:

Qualifications and Experience
Ensure that the psychiatrist is totally certified and registered. Validate their experience in treating particular conditions.

Costs and Payment Structure
Understand the costs involved, as private psychiatry can be expensive. Check if the psychiatrist offers a sliding scale or payment strategies.

Place and Accessibility
Consider how far you will need to travel for consultations and whether the place is hassle-free.

Reviews and Recommendations
Look for online reviews or seek suggestions from friends or family for dependable practitioners.

Initial Consultation
Schedule a preliminary consultation to evaluate comfort levels and compatibility with the psychiatrist.
